First Bathby sh0rtyComment by bob350: This will bring back memories years from now. It is a good snap shot, but has potential to become an artistic piece too. I think many elements of the background distract from our scrunched-face subject. On the right hand side of the image, consider cropping just outside of the baby's left elbow and before the white verticle background element (eliminating most of the dark part of the background past the gloved hand), even though it breaks a rule and cuts off the gloved index finger. On the other side, converting the green fabric to something much darker or even black might be tried in Photoshop. |
